class Neek(nn.Module): | |
def __init__(self): | |
super().__init__() | |
self.conv1 = Conv_Bn_Activation(1024, 512, 1, 1, 'leaky') | |
self.conv2 = Conv_Bn_Activation(512, 1024, 3, 1, 'leaky') | |
self.conv3 = Conv_Bn_Activation(1024, 512, 1, 1, 'leaky') | |
# SPP | |
self.maxpool1 = MaxPoolStride1(5) | |
self.maxpool2 = MaxPoolStride1(9) | |
self.maxpool3 = MaxPoolStride1(13) | |
# R -1 -3 -5 -6 | |
# SPP | |
self.conv4 = Conv_Bn_Activation(512, 512, 1, 1, 'leaky') | |
self.conv5 = Conv_Bn_Activation(512, 1024, 3, 1, 'leaky') | |
self.conv6 = Conv_Bn_Activation(1024, 512, 1, 1, 'leaky') | |
self.conv7 = Conv_Bn_Activation(512, 256, 1, 1, 'leaky') | |
# UP | |
self.upsample1 = Upsample() | |
# R 85 | |
self.conv8 = Conv_Bn_Activation(512, 256, 1, 1, 'leaky') | |
# R -1 -3 | |
self.conv9 = Conv_Bn_Activation(256, 256, 1, 1, 'leaky') | |
self.conv10 = Conv_Bn_Activation(256, 512, 3, 1, 'leaky') | |
self.conv11 = Conv_Bn_Activation(512, 256, 1, 1, 'leaky') | |
self.conv12 = Conv_Bn_Activation(256, 512, 3, 1, 'leaky') | |
self.conv13 = Conv_Bn_Activation(512, 256, 1, 1, 'leaky') | |
self.conv14 = Conv_Bn_Activation(256, 128, 1, 1, 'leaky') | |
# UP | |
self.upsample2 = Upsample() | |
# R 54 | |
self.conv15 = Conv_Bn_Activation(256, 128, 1, 1, 'leaky') | |
# R -1 -3 | |
self.conv16 = Conv_Bn_Activation(128, 128, 1, 1, 'leaky') | |
self.conv17 = Conv_Bn_Activation(128, 256, 3, 1, 'leaky') | |
self.conv18 = Conv_Bn_Activation(256, 128, 1, 1, 'leaky') | |
self.conv19 = Conv_Bn_Activation(128, 256, 3, 1, 'leaky') | |
self.conv20 = Conv_Bn_Activation(256, 128, 1, 1, 'leaky') | |
def forward(self, input, downsample4, downsample3): | |
x1 = self.conv1(input) | |
x2 = self.conv2(x1) | |
x3 = self.conv3(x2) | |
# SPP | |
m1 = self.maxpool1(x3) | |
m2 = self.maxpool2(x3) | |
m3 = self.maxpool3(x3) | |
spp = m1 + m2 + m3 + x3 | |
# SPP end | |
x4 = self.conv4(spp) | |
x5 = self.conv5(x4) | |
x6 = self.conv6(x5) | |
x7 = self.conv7(x6) | |
# UP | |
up = self.upsample1(x7) | |
# R 85 | |
x8 = self.conv8(downsample4) | |
# R -1 -3 | |
x8 = x8 + up | |
x9 = self.conv9(x8) | |
x10 = self.conv10(x9) | |
x11 = self.conv11(x10) | |
x12 = self.conv12(x11) | |
x13 = self.conv13(x12) | |
x14 = self.conv14(x13) | |
# UP | |
up = self.upsample2(x14) | |
# R 54 | |
x15 = self.conv15(downsample3) | |
# R -1 -3 | |
x15 = x15 + up | |
x16 = self.conv16(x15) | |
x17 = self.conv17(x16) | |
x18 = self.conv18(x17) | |
x19 = self.conv19(x18) | |
x20 = self.conv20(x19) | |
return x20, x13, x6 |
